The 4 Ps of Social Proof


Most of the time, when someone finds your business online, the first place they’ll go — before they fill out a lead form, call you or shop with you — is social media. Some people even go straight to social media to look for new brands or local businesses.
When people check out your business on social media before they work with you, it’s called social proofing. The better your social proof, the more leads, customers and sales you’ll generate. Here are the four main things you need (the four Ps, if you will) to build strong social proof for your small business.
The 4 Ps of social proof
P #1. Professional
The first step to building strong social proof is to have a professional presence on social media. That starts with making sure you have business profiles set up on the social media platforms your customers are using — and that they look good.
That means that you need to complete all aspects of your profile with accurate, up-to-date information about your business. It’s also important to have professional, high-quality profile and banners images. Last but not least, keep your profile updated by posting consistently on your timeline.
More and more, your social media profiles are like mini-homepages for your business, and sometimes, prospective customers will form their first impressions of your business based on your social profile. Make that first impression count by making your social profiles professional.
P #2. Popular
Let’s pretend that you’re trying to figure out where you want to eat breakfast, and there are two restaurants to choose from. One restaurant is packed, while the other is empty. Which one do you choose?
Most people would choose the busy restaurant, because people will assume that the empty restaurant is empty because it’s bad — and that people are willing to wait and deal with the crowd in the busy restaurant because it’s worth it. The same concept applies to your social media profile.
If there’s nothing going on on your social profile — if no one is liking, commenting on or sharing your content — people are going to assume that there’s a reason for that. But, the opposite is also true, if your content is popular, people are going to be more willing to give you a chance.
Focus on building your following, and create social content that’s popular and engaging, rather than content that’s focused on driving sales.
P #3. Proactive
In addition to making sure that your social profile is professional and popular, it’s also important to make sure that you have a proactive social media presence. That means that you need to be proactive about responding to and engaging with your followers.
Social media is unique in that it’s not a one-way street. Effective social media marketing isn’t just about talking at your audience or passively listening to them — it’s a conversation where both sides are able to communicate and listen.
Whether one of your social followers wrote a review about your business, commented on one of your posts or sent you a question via a social post, it’s important to proactively respond and engage with them. This is how you build strong relationships on social media and create lifelong fans.
P #4. Promote
While creating content for your timeline is incredibly important, your job isn’t done after you create a post. To get more engagement — and make your brand more visible on social media — you also need to promote your social content.
One great way to promote your business and your social media content is to start promoting others on social media. For example, if you’re a local business, you can build your local presence by promoting local charities and nonprofits, sports teams, community events, etc.
When you promote others not only can you highlight people and organizations in your community that you value, but you also make your brand more visible to their followers as well as your own.
Social proof is a big part of what makes social media marketing such an impactful part of a small business’s digital marketing strategy, and by keeping the four Ps in mind, you can maximize your social media presence.
